The impact of Starbucks price storage environment on the preservation effectFirst, we need to understand that the correct storage environment is crucial to extending the shelf life of roasted coffee beans. Light, temperature, humidity, and oxygen all have an impact on coffee beans. Light: Exposure to sunlight or strong lighting will accelerate the oxidation process and cause the taste to deteriorate. Therefore, roasted coffee beans should be placed in a dark place. Temperature: High temperature will cause the loss of oil molecules and accelerate the loss of flavor. The best storage temperature is between 10-25 degrees Celsius. Humidity: Too high humidity will cause coffee beans to absorb moisture and lose their original flavor. Therefore, coffee beans should be placed in an environment with a relative humidity of 60-70%. Oxygen: Contact with air will cause the coffee beans to oxidize, which will make the taste worse. You can use a vacuum-sealed container or bottle to reduce contact with air. 2. The impact of packaging methods on preservation effectThe correct packaging method can effectively extend the shelf life of coffee beans. The following are several common packaging methods: Aluminum foil bag: Aluminum foil bag has good oxygen barrier and moisture resistance, which can effectively prevent oxygen and humidity from entering. At the same time, it can also avoid light and protect coffee beans from light. Vacuum packaging: Vacuum packaging can extract the air and seal it in the bag, thereby reducing contact with air. This method can maximize the fresh taste of coffee beans. Glass container: Glass containers have excellent sealing and durability. When storing, you can choose containers with rubber sealing rings or metal roll caps. However, you need to avoid light to prevent the light from affecting the coffee beans. 4. Effect of grinding time on preservation effectGrinding is an important step in determining the taste and flavor of coffee. However, grinding too early or too late will have a negative impact on the shelf life. Grinding in advance: Grinding coffee beans in advance and storing them will cause faster oxidation and flavor loss. Therefore, try to avoid grinding a large amount of coffee beans in advance before use.
